Poem of the Week-Mask of Deception

Masks decimated

My hearing

Without lip reading

I am lost

The mouth represents emotions

That eyes don’t give away

Masks level the playing field

Making us all hot.

Face becomes a mystery

Hair is prominent

Even if length is out of control

Suspense of witnessing the masses

Mask culture wars

Only covers the mouth

Hanging around the neck

Dripping off their wrist

Or missing in action

Wearing of the mask cuts off

Oxygen

Lips suck the fabric

Or the putrid air

Gulp, gulp, gulf

Ripping off the mask

When I return to my sanctuary

Is as good as it gets
